[HISTORY: Adopted by the Town Board of the Town of Manitowish Waters as Ch. 6 of the 2001 Code. Amendments noted where applicable.]
A. 
A Joint Action Ordinance of the Board of Supervisors of Vilas County providing for a county-municipal joint action emergency government plan of organization was adopted by the County Board on April 17, 1973. Such ordinance is made a part of this chapter by the Town.
B. 
This ratification and acceptance of the Joint Action Ordinance shall constitute a mutual agreement between the Town and the county as provided in such Joint Action Ordinance.
The County-Municipal Emergency Government Director, appointed and employed by the County Board as provided in the ordinance referred to in § 39-1, is hereby designated and appointed Emergency Government Director for the Town, subject to the conditions and provisions as set forth in the Wisconsin Statutes and the Vilas County Joint Action Ordinance.
